Atlassian Acquires HipChat

Atlassian, a global software company, has acquired HipChat, the hosted private chat service whose customers include Groupon, HubSpot, and WIRED. The terms of the sale were not disclosed, but the HipChat founders were told there would be beer.

Similar to Yammer and Salesforce Chatter, HipChat is a cloud-based software that’s good for real-time communication, file sharing, and group collaboration.  A professional alternative to AIM and Skype, the chat service has some standout features like a centralized contact list that’s automatically updated when an administrator adds a new employee and conversation threads that are searchable by keyword.
